History of
B-17 42-97660
Delivered Denver 21/1/44; 1SAG Langley 1/2/44; Grenier 2/4/44; Assigned 305BG Chelveston 19/5/44; transferred 326BS/92BG [JW-X] Podington 4/8/44; then Salvaged 9AF Germany 23/8/46.
